Understanding the Store Manager Workshop Role

A store manager in a restaurant environment is responsible for overseeing the full operation of a food service outlet. This includes managing staff, controlling stock, maintaining quality standards, and ensuring that the store meets sales targets.

In a workshop style operational structure, the focus is often on efficiency, consistency, and standardised processes across food preparation and service.

The role requires strong leadership, decision making ability, and hands on involvement in daily restaurant activities.


Key Responsibilities of a Store Manager

The Store Manager Workshop role involves a wide range of operational and leadership duties.

Operational Management

  • Overseeing daily restaurant or takeaway operations
  • Ensuring smooth service delivery during trading hours
  • Managing opening and closing procedures
  • Maintaining store cleanliness and operational readiness

Food Quality and Standards

  • Ensuring food quality meets brand standards
  • Monitoring preparation processes and hygiene compliance
  • Maintaining consistency in customer experience
  • Enforcing standard operating procedures

Stock and Inventory Control

  • Managing stock levels and ordering processes
  • Monitoring supplier deliveries
  • Reducing waste and controlling food costs
  • Ensuring accurate stock records

Staff Management

  • Recruiting and training new employees
  • Creating staff schedules and work rosters
  • Conducting performance evaluations
  • Managing discipline and workplace behaviour
  • Leading staff meetings and training sessions

Customer Service Management

  • Handling customer complaints professionally
  • Maintaining high service standards
  • Ensuring complaints are resolved within expected timeframes
  • Improving customer satisfaction levels

Sales and Profitability

  • Meeting sales and gross profit targets
  • Monitoring daily financial performance
  • Motivating staff to achieve store targets
  • Supporting promotional campaigns and marketing activities

Health and Safety Compliance

  • Ensuring compliance with food safety regulations
  • Maintaining workplace safety standards
  • Enforcing hygiene procedures
  • Preventing operational risks

Minimum Requirements for Applicants

To qualify for a Store Manager Workshop position, candidates are expected to have strong experience in restaurant operations and leadership roles.

Essential requirements include:

  • Minimum 3 years restaurant or fast food experience
  • Management or supervisory experience
  • Strong communication skills
  • Customer service experience
  • Organizational ability
  • Problem solving skills

Advantageous requirements may include:

  • Micros system experience
  • Food safety certification
  • Previous multi staff team management
  • Sales and retail performance experience

This is not an entry level role, and employers typically look for candidates with proven operational leadership experience.

Salary Expectations for Store Managers in 2026

Restaurant management salaries vary depending on brand size, location, experience, and store performance.

Estimated monthly salary range in South Africa:

  • Assistant Store Manager: R10,000 to R18,000
  • Store Manager (mid level): R18,000 to R35,000
  • Senior Store Manager: R30,000 to R50,000+
  • High performing franchise managers: performance based bonuses included

Some roles may also include:

  • Performance bonuses
  • Sales incentives
  • Profit share structures
  • Staff meal benefits

Career Growth in Restaurant Management

Store management can lead to higher level opportunities within the food service industry.

Possible career paths include:

  • Store Manager to Area Manager
  • Area Manager to Regional Manager
  • Restaurant Manager to Operations Manager
  • Franchise management opportunities
  • Corporate restaurant leadership roles

Experienced managers often move into multi store supervision or franchise ownership roles.
